Tips to remove Holi color stains from the floor
Dried paint spilled on the floor
Many times on Holi, while tearing the color packet, the dry color falls on the floor. If water gets on this dry colour, it becomes a bit difficult to remove the colour. In such a situation, if dry color has fallen on the floor, then immediately clean it by sweeping it as soon as you see it.
wet paint on the floor
If a solid wet color is found on the floor of the house, then blot it with the help of a sponge. After drying the wet paint on the floor, put a mixture made of water and baking powder on it and clean it with a sponge.
hot water-
If you have paint stains on your floor, clean it with warm water. For this, leave half a cup of warm water on the stain for 5 minutes. After this, clean the floor with the help of cotton cloth with light hands. The stains on the floor will disappear in an instant.
Use tissue-
If the dry paint spilled on the floor has become wet due to water falling, then first clean it with the help of a tissue paper. After this, cut a lemon into two halves and rub it on the floor where the color is attached. After this, clean the floor by pouring hot water on the floor. The paint stains on the floor will be cleaned.

Tips to protect bathroom from Holi color stains-
Touch the tap, shower or towel hanger in the bathroom only with plastic gloves on.
Before using the bathroom, apply petroleum jelly or oil to the fixtures, so that the color can be easily removed later.
After Holi, use a bathtub to remove the paint and take a bath so that the bathroom floor and other fixtures do not get spoiled.
